After returning to the Financing Review Division from the minister's office, Masakazu Yamada did not immediately go to see Yaya Kiryu.
He sat in his office for a while first.
Each sentence of Minister Ogaki's words was flawless on its own, but when put together, Masakazu Yamada felt that something was off.
He worked at the bank for almost fifteen years, and had seen all sorts of leaders and all kinds of people.
Some people speak in order to get things done.
Some people speak in order to mold others into something else.
Which of the following statements by Kiyomasa Ogaki today was correct?
Masakazu Yamada leaned back in his chair, his fingers unconsciously tapping twice on the table.
Developing new talent, retiring gracefully, and giving opportunities to young people —
These words, spoken by Minister Ogaki, sounded reasonable, even carrying a touch of melancholy unique to an elderly person nearing retirement.
But if Minister Ogaki really wanted to groom Kiryu Yaya, why did he have to choose this time?
The case involving Higashi-Osaka Seiko has just been concluded, and Kiryu Yaya's name has just been thrust into the spotlight.
At the mid-level meeting, Tsuyoshi Iwakura and Shinji Miki had just publicly challenged him. Now, they were assigning him a 200 million yen case. Was this a promotion or putting him in a very difficult position?
Masakazu Yamada frowned.
Heguang Electronics Industry.
He reached into the drawer and took out the folder that Kiyomasa Ogaki had given him, then opened to the first page.
Company Name: Wako Electronics Co., Ltd.
Location: Sakai City.
Business scope: Precision machining of electronic components.
Requested amount: 200 million yen.
Purpose: Equipment upgrade.
There is nothing wrong with this information itself.
Masakazu Yamada turned to the second page, where the balance sheet, income statement, and cash flow statement were all complete.
The numbers look good: revenue is stable, gross profit margin is above the industry average, debt ratio is not high, and cash flow coverage ratio meets the standard.
The collateral consists of factory land and buildings, valued at 320 million yen, with a coverage ratio of 160%.
On paper, this is a case without any problems.
It was precisely because there were no problems that Masakazu Yamada felt uneasy.
Having worked in financing reviews for so many years, he has seen far too many cases that are "perfect on paper."
Those cases often have two outcomes:
One possibility is that the company is genuinely doing well and is successfully repaying its loans.
Another type involves a large hole hidden beneath the surface, which is too late by the time the bank discovers it.
Higashi-Osaka Seiko is one such example.
If Kiryu Yaya hadn't found clues about Kajiwara Masazō's hidden assets, that 800 million yen hole would still be weighing on the financing review department.
Masakazu Yamada closed the folder, leaned back in his chair, and let out a long sigh.
Although he had suspicions, he had no evidence.
Ogaki Kiyomasa was his direct superior, and without evidence, he could not refuse Ogaki Kiyomasa's request.
We can only take it one step at a time.
Masakazu Yamada remained silent for a moment, then finally stood up, picked up the folder, and walked out of the office.
